中文摘要Aiming at robust localization in wireless sensor networks, this paper proposes a new dynamic localization algorithm. On the basis of the relationship between the signal attenuation model and the distance, we divide the received signal strength into ten different levels from zero to nine. The node determines which level it is in according to the received signal strength from the target, divides its coverage area into grids and gives a grid weight to each grid. By accumulating the data of each grid, we can find that the position of the target locates at the grid which corresponds to the maximum value. The simulation results show that the proposed algorithm is simple and efficient to carry out. It can effectively improve the localization accuracy and has a better fault tolerance. © 2012 Binary Information Press.
